Joseph E. Muse             Be it remembered that the following Release was recorded
       from      x.d             on this 24.th day of October 1843, To wit:
Samuel Chamberlain      This Indenture made this fourteenth day of October in the
                                     year eighteen hundred and forty three, between Samuel
Chamberlain of Talbot County, state of Maryland, of the one part and Joseph
E. Muse, did, by Bond filed in Registry of Talbot af.d engage to perform the
duties of Guardian to said Samuel, Chamberlain and has performed them during
the said Samuels minority; as well as since his arrival of age, and up to the year
first above written, that is, to the first day of January eighteen hundred and forty
three   Now this Indenture Witnesseth, that the said Samuel for & in consideration
of the payment having been made by said Joseph to the s.d Samuel in full
of all Notes, Bonds, bills, accounts, claims and demands in law, or equity, in the
premises aforesaid, or in any regard whatever, and for and in consideration of the
sum of one dollar to him in hand paid by said Joseph, at and before the
sealing and delivery of of these presents, the receipt whereof is hereby acknowledged, hath
hereby released, discharged and exonerated, and by these presents doth release, discharge
& exonerate the said Joseph E. Muse, his heirs, executors and administrators from
all claims, obligations and demands in any way arising from the premises, above
recited, or in any way whatever.  In witness whereof the said Samuel hath hereunto
affixed his hand & seal the day and year first above written
Attest   James Rea                                          Samuel Chamberlain      (Seal)
Dorchester County To wit:  on the fourteenth day of October 1843, personally
appeared before me, a Justice of the Peace of Dorchester afs.d, Samuel Chamberlain,
party to the within instrument, and acknowledged the same to be his act and deed
for the purposes therein mentioned.                                             James Rea

Del.d J E Muse 8 June 1844
